Vue常用的指令包括:
v-model
:实现双向数据绑定,用于表单元素的值与Vue实例的数据属性进行关联。v-if
、v-else-if
、v-else
:用于条件性地渲染DOM元素,根据表达式的真假来决定是否渲染元素。v-show
:通过改变CSS的display属性来控制元素的显示和隐藏。v-for
:用于遍历数组或对象,并根据每个元素生成相应的DOM元素。v-bind
:用于动态绑定HTML属性,可以使用简写语法“:”来替代。v-on
:用于监听DOM事件,并执行相应的JavaScript代码,可以使用简写语法“@”来替代。v-text
:用于将数据绑定到元素的textContent属性上,可以理解为将数据以文本的形式插入到元素中。v-html
:用于将数据绑定到元素的innerHTML属性上,可以将数据作为HTML解析并插入到元素中。v-once
:执行一次性地插值,当数据改变时,插值处的内容不会更新。v-cloak
:用于解决在Vue实例还未完全加载时页面出现闪烁的问题,与一个相应的CSS样式一起使用,使得在Vue实例加载完成之前,元素能一直保持隐藏。这些指令都是Vue中常用的指令,可以帮助开发者更方便地控制DOM元素的渲染、事件监听、数据绑定等行为。